I would love to see a version of this for someone like me and thousands others who coach youth soccer. Currently, I video record every game and then look for things that stick out like sore thumbs. I don't have a large team of analysts, I have just three: me, myself, and I.
Agreed. But maybe focus on key points you're trying to reinforce. IE, if you are focused on 7v7 buildout, then you can count the build outs that occurred in teh game, and how many were successful. For those that succeed, why. For those that failed, why. Then you can add that to the next practice. Maybe its goalkeeper passed too slow, to wrong foot, or winger wasn't in position for outlet pass.
